The Psychological Contract 09.04.2021

It has profound impact on how people show up at work and yet it hardly ever gets addressed. It’s all that is not on paper, but that is implied, assumed and perceived. Alongside the legal employment agreement there is the psychological contract: the actual relationship between organisation and employee.
